Transaction 00f1671596fe1841ecd176be38beb5f5ef876dcf9450ecfa60980b515f8fd470
1 Input
1 Outputs
- 00f1671596fe1841ecd176be38beb5f5ef876dcf9450ecfa60980b515f8fd470:0
value 6685896
address 16E5NjVj1UNLPLmyRZ7WhssTqdse5jYLZ9